| Kurzbeschreibung This text offers an overview of the content capture, the encoding, and the transmission subelements, specifically the technologies, standards, and infrastructure required to support commercial real time 3DTV/3DV services. It reviews the required standards and technologies that have emerged of late -- or are just emerging -- in support of such new services, with a focus on encoding and the buildout of the transport infrastructure.
